A growing buzz surrounds a series of crypto casinos claiming users have received payments, sparking debate within online forums. On August 23, 2025, community members expressed skepticism and excitement over the wares offered by various sites, leading to contentious discussions.
Online discussions reveal stark divisions among players. One user comments, "Show us the withdrawals? Looks sketchy." Another chimes in, "Yea because depositing $10 to verify is riiiiiightโget outta here with that BS." This tension indicates a wider concern about the legitimacy of these platforms and their payouts.
User feedback isn't all negative. Some players are backing specific sites with claims of active communities and real payouts. For instance, one comment asserts, "Eternal slots is real yes heโs actually not lying itโs a popular casino." Supporters cite a larger Telegram group, boasting more users than some larger casinos.
Skepticism about payouts: Many users doubt the legitimacy of claims, demanding proof of withdrawals.
Verification challenges: Comments express frustration over minimal deposit requirements purportedly needed to confirm accounts.
Community endearment: Some users defend certain sites, highlighting the vibrant user engagement and positive experiences theyโve had.
